Ingredients

For the Chicken:

  • 2 boneless, skinless chicken breasts
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• 1 teaspoon paprika
  • 1/2 teaspoon garlic powder
  • 1/4 teaspoon salt
  • 1/4 teaspoon black pepper
  • 1/4 teaspoon cayenne pepper (optional)

For the Creamy Spinach Sauce:

  • 1 tablespoon butter
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• 1 onion, chopped
  • 4 oz mushrooms, sliced
  • 1/4 cup all-purpose flour
  • 1 cup milk
  • 1/4 cup heavy cream
  • 1/4 cup grated Parmesan cheese
  • 1/4 teaspoon salt
  • 1/4 teaspoon black pepper
  • 1 cup baby spinach

For the Pasta:

  • 1 pound penne pasta

For the Garnish:

  • 1 cup cherry tomatoes, halved

How to Make Cajun Chicken Pasta Bowl With Creamy Spinach Sauce

Step 1: Prep the Chicken

In a mixing bowl, combine the chicken breasts with olive oil, paprika, garlic powder, salt, black pepper, and cayenne pepper (if using). Toss well to coat the chicken evenly with the spices.

Step 2: Cook the Chicken

Heat a skillet over medium-high heat. Sear the seasoned chicken breasts until they are browned on both sides and fully cooked through. Allow them to rest for about 5 minutes before slicing them into strips.

Step 3: Make the Creamy Spinach Sauce

In the same skillet used for cooking chicken, melt butter along with olive oil. Add chopped onion and sliced mushrooms; cook until softened. Sprinkle flour over the mixture and stir continuously for about 1 minute. Gradually whisk in milk until smooth; bring to a simmer while stirring constantly until thickened. Stir in heavy cream, grated Parmesan cheese, salt, and black pepper. Finally, add baby spinach and cook until wilted.

Step 4: Cook the Pasta

Prepare penne pasta according to package directions. Once cooked al dente, drain it thoroughly and set aside.

Step 5: Assemble the Bowls

Divide cooked pasta among serving bowls. Top each bowl with sliced chicken, generous amounts of creamy spinach sauce, and garnish with halved cherry tomatoes.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

When making a Cajun Chicken Pasta Bowl with Creamy Spinach Sauce, avoiding common mistakes can ensure your dish turns out perfectly.

  • Skipping the seasoning: Not seasoning your chicken properly can lead to bland flavor. Make sure to coat the chicken evenly with spices before cooking.
  • Overcooking the chicken: Overcooked chicken can become dry and tough. Use a meat thermometer to check for doneness; it should reach 165°F (75°C).
  • Not stirring the sauce: Failing to stir the sauce while it thickens can cause lumps. Continuously whisk and monitor the sauce to keep it smooth.
  • Using low-quality pasta: Poor-quality pasta may not hold up well in sauces. Choose a good brand of penne pasta for better texture and flavor retention.
  • Ignoring ingredient freshness: Using wilted spinach or old ingredients can impact taste. Always use fresh produce for vibrant flavors.
  • Poor storage practices: Improperly storing leftovers can lead to spoilage. Store in airtight containers and refrigerate promptly.

Storage & Reheating Instructions

Refrigerator Storage

  • Store in an airtight container for up to 3 days.
  • Let the dish cool completely before refrigerating.

Freezing Cajun Chicken Pasta Bowl With Creamy Spinach Sauce

  • Freeze in a freezer-safe container for up to 2 months.
  • To prevent freezer burn, use plastic wrap or aluminum foil as an extra layer over the container.

Reheating Cajun Chicken Pasta Bowl With Creamy Spinach Sauce

  • Oven: Preheat to 350°F (175°C). Place in an oven-safe dish, cover with foil, and heat for about 20 minutes.
  • Microwave: Heat in a microwave-safe bowl on medium heat for 2-3 minutes, stirring halfway through until warm.
  • Stovetop: Warm in a skillet over low heat, stirring frequently until heated through.
